#60606d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#60606d is composed of 37.6% red, 37.6% green and 42.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.9% cyan, 11.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 57.3% black. It has a hue angle of 240 degrees, a saturation of 6.3% and a lightness of 40.2%. #60606d color hex could be obtained by blending #c0c0da with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

#60606d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#60606d has RGB values of R:96, G:96, B:109 and CMYK values of C:0.12, M:0.12, Y:0, K:0.57. Its decimal value is 6316141.
